Softball: Cadets' Williams throws perfect game

Sophomore Nicole Williams threw a five-inning perfect game to lead the St. Joseph High softball team a 12-0 mercy-rule shortened victory over Norwalk High on Monday at the Dalling Sports Complex.

Williams struck out nine in the circle, while freshman second baseman Hanna Errico preserved the perfect game with diving stop on Cassidy's Somma's hard grounder up the middle leading off the top of the third.

Williams also helped her cause with three hits and two runs batted in at the plate. Mickaela Mallozzi added three hits and one run scored. Lauren Pitney, Tori Ceballos, Amy Chacho and Lauren Blose notched two hits apiece.

The Cadets improved to 7-0. The Bears dropped to 3-2.
